Fact Checks (3)
"Al Green lost his seat in Congress in a landslide."
True

Multiple independent news sources confirm that Rep. Al Green (D-TX) lost his seat in Congress in a landslide margin on May 26, 2026. Green was defeated by fellow Democratic Rep. Christian Menefee in the Democratic primary runoff for Texas' newly drawn 18th Congressional District. Final reported results show Menefee winning approximately 69.4% to Green's 30.6% (out of nearly 49,000 votes cast), or by another report 68.6% (21,678 votes) to 31.4% (9,930 votes) with 61% counted. Either figure represents a margin of roughly 37-38 percentage points, which unambiguously qualifies as a landslide by standard political definitions (typically wins of 15+ points). The Associated Press called the race for Menefee approximately 30 minutes after polls closed. Context omitted by Trump: Green's original TX-9 seat was gerrymandered by Republican-led mid-decade redistricting to favor Republicans, forcing the 78-year-old Green to run in the safely Democratic TX-18, where he faced the 38-year-old Menefee, who had won a special election earlier in the year to replace the late Rep. Sylvester Turner. So the loss occurred in a Democratic primary runoff (not a general election against a Republican), and Green's old district had effectively been eliminated for him before he ran. But Trump's core factual claims — that Green lost his seat in Congress, and that the margin was a landslide — are both accurate.

"Al Green screamed and violently waved his cane at Trump during a State of the Union Speech."
Half True

Green did stand and shake his cane at Trump during the March 4, 2025 joint address to Congress and was removed from the chamber by the Sergeant-at-Arms. It was technically a joint address, not formally a State of the Union (a first-year president's address to Congress is conventionally not labeled SOTU), but the colloquial conflation is widespread. 'Violently' overstates the gesture, which was demonstrative protest, not physical assault.
